Student Learning Outcomes and Proposed Methods for Collecting Data (from Assessment Plan)

Student Learning Outcomes

  1. Possess a working knowledge of history and current issues facing the art professions. 
  2. Understand the unique contributions of art to human cultures.
  3. Demonstrate personal motivation and the capacity to develop ideas with commitment.
  4. Demonstrate basic understanding of business practices related to career opportunities in art and/or design.
  5. Demonstrate competence in at least one fine art specialization using contemporary and/or traditional technologies.
  6. Create convincing visual statements demonstrating insight into the relationship between concepts and visual form.
  7. Effectively research contextualized personal artistic production in relation to other artists and cultures working with similar ideas.

Methods of Assessment

  • Area Retention Reviews (3, 5-7)
  • Capstone Course Semester Grade (1, 4)
  • ARTH Coursework (2)
